An Overview of Jumeirah Village Circle

Jumeirah Village Circle was founded in 2005 by Nakheel Properties, one of Dubai’s leading real estate developers. 

Image showing a drone shot of JVC, developed by Nakheel

Image by: Nakheel

JVC has over 2,000 spacious villas, townhouses, and apartments. The community is surrounded by elegant structures and amenities like jogging trails, gardens, canals, and supermarkets. From an aerial view, JVC looks like a series of villages connected by green parks, creating a sense of urban living for residents.

In summary, JVC is super calm and peaceful, which makes it a rare find in a bustling city like Dubai. It’s no wonder why people love to live here. 

 

Where Can You Find Jumeirah Village Circle?

Now that you have a brief idea of JVC, let’s talk about location.

Contrary to its name, Jumeirah Village Circle is not located in Jumeirah, and it’s not a “village” either. Odd right? Instead, it’s somewhere around Hessa Street, the Al Khail Road, and Mohammad Bin Zayed Road borders.

  • If you’re coming from the Dubai International Airport, it’s a 10 to 15-minute drive. You can also access it off Sheikh Mohammed bin Zayed Road, a major 8-lane highway connecting all of Dubai.
  • It’s 15 minutes away from some of Dubai’s hotspots like the Dubai Marina, Jumeirah Beach Residence, the Palm Jumeirah, the Jumeirah Beach Road hotels, and the famous Burj Khalifa.
  • It is also 15-20 minutes away from major attractions like the Dubai Opera, Dubai Fountain, and hundreds of restaurants in Downtown Dubai. 

Thanks to its strategic positioning, JVC allows residents to enjoy world-class shopping, dining, entertainment, and everything Dubai offers.

What Districts Are In Jumeirah Village Circle?

JVC districts are subdivisions within JVC that make navigation and property identification easier.

Image showing different districts in Jumeirah Village Circle

Image by Propsearch

The JVC community is organized into nine main districts, numbered from 10 to 19. Districts 10 to 15 are divided into parts within the circle, and they all have the same layout.

  • District 15 is the most in-demand area thanks to its collection of luxurious properties that provide a sense of serenity and elegance.
  • District 16, however, is a little different. It is located north of Jumeirah Village Circle and comprises mostly two-bedroom homes. This district is closest to 10 and 11.
  • Districts 17 and 18 are the two town centers of the community, and are closer to the Hessa Street entrance and Al Khail Road entrance.

District 19 is the community’s central district and comprises four-bedroom villas arranged in a circular fashion around a grassy area called Central Park. It is the only gated area of JVC.

How Do I Get Around in Jumeirah Village Circle?

If you have a car, living anywhere in Dubai is easy. Just plug your destination into Google Maps and you’re good to go. But if we’re being specific, JVC is best if you’re mobile – ie, on four wheels. If you’re not, getting around JVC may be a little hectic.

Image showing a driver navigating the streets of Jumeirah Village Circle, Dubai

Photo by Fausto Hernández

While Jumeirah Village Circle cannot be directly accessed by metro, there are metro stations at the Mall of the Emirates and Jumeirah Lakes Towers. You can easily use an RTA taxi service to the metro, or outrightly to where you’re going. However, using a taxi – to your final destination, everyday, could be relatively expensive.  

Also, the metro systems connect to neighboring communities from the Sheikh Zayed Road stations, starting with a line connecting Al Maktoum Airport Station. The metro rotates around communities and goes all the way to Dubai’s Red Line system.

In Jumeirah Village Circle, buses are easy to catch since stops are close to key spots. The J01 bus runs on a schedule of 20 minutes to the Mall of the Emirates. Just grab an NOL card; it works across all RTA transport options and makes getting around much easier.

How Much Does it Cost to Live In Jumeirah Village Circle?

Here’s a practical guide on how much it would cost to live in Jumeirah Village Circle.

1.      Rental Costs in JVC

Jumeirah Village Circle has affordable apartments and villas. The community is made up of nine districts, but Districts 13 and 14 have the most sought-after properties.

Here are some of the properties at Jumeirah Village Circle and their rental costs in AED.

Apartment Rental

Average Rental Price (AED)

Studio 50,000
1 Bedroom 85,000
2 Bedroom 110,000
3 Bedroom 148,000
4 Bedroom 211,000
5 Bedroom 240,000

 

Villa Rental

Average Rental Price (AED)

Studio 47,000
1 Bedroom 117,000
2 Bedroom 193,000
3 Bedroom 182,000
4 Bedroom 218,000
5 Bedroom 238,000

 

Townhouse Rental

Average Rental Price (AED)

1 Bedroom 120,000
2 Bedroom 161,000
3 Bedroom 177,000
4 Bedroom 190,000
5 Bedroom 250,000

 

2.      Monthly Utilities in Jumeirah Village Circle

  • DEWA (water/electricity): AED 600-1,000
  • Internet/TV package: AED 300-500
  • District cooling: AED 300-700 (depends on unit size)
  • Building maintenance: Typically included in rent

3.      Daily Living Expenses in Jumeirah Village Circle

  • Groceries (family of 4): AED 2,500-3,500/month
  • Dining out: AED 40-150 per person (varies by restaurant)
  • Transportation: AED 300-400/month (if using public transport)
  • Gym membership: AED 150-350/month

How Much Does it Cost to Invest in Jumeirah Village Circle?

Image showing a couple analysing an investment in Jumeirah Village circle

Photo by Mart Production

Here’s a breakdown of the average prices per property type in JVC: 

  • Studio apartments – AED 700k
  • 1-bedroom flats – AED 1M
  • 2-bedroom apartments – AED 1.5M
  • 3-bedroom apartments – AED 1.8M
  • Penthouses – AED 2M – AED 7.1M
  • Townhouses and villas – AED 1.2M – AED 3.2M
  • 2-bedroom villa – AED 4M
  • 3-bedroom villa – AED 3M
  • 4-bedroom villa AED 3.3M (starting price)
  • 5-bedroom villa – AED 2.3M – AED 5.5M

What’s the ROI in Jumeirah Village Circle (JVC)?

Here’s the return on investment for properties in Jumeirah Village Circle (JVC):

Apartment Type

Return on Investment (%)

Studio 13.74
1 Bedroom 16.25
2 Bedroom 7.38
3 Bedroom 7.42
4 Bedroom 7.74

 

Villa Type

Return on Investment (%)

Studio 7.75
1 Bedroom 5.55
2 Bedroom 3.49
3 Bedroom 7.26
4 Bedroom 7.58
5 Bedroom 4.65

FAQs About Jumeirah Village Circle

1.       What Type of Properties Can Be Found in Jumeirah Village Circle?

You’ll find villas, townhouses, penthouses, and different sizes of apartments.

2.       Is JVC a Family-Friendly Community?

Yes, it is a family-friendly community thanks to the schools, parks, and recreational centers. It’s why many families in Dubai live in JVC.

3.       How Accessible is the Rest of Dubai from Jumeirah Village Circle?

Pretty accessible. Jumeirah Village Circle was built in a strategic location, which places it close to other parts of Dubai. It is connected to major highways that can take you anywhere in the city. But you do have to watch out for traffic congestion during peak hours.

4.       What Amenities are Available in JVC?

Supermarkets, malls, restaurants, fitness centers, schools, and hospitals are available in JVC.

5.       What is the Climate Like in JVC?

Dubai’s climate is generally hot, and Jumeirah Village Circle is no different. It gets even hotter in the summer, but you would be fine if your home is equipped with air conditioning.

6.       Is Jumeirah Village Circle Affordable to Live In?

Properties in Jumeirah Village Circle are generally more affordable than other places in Dubai. The price, however, is subject to change based on the current market. The properties are also priced based on their sizes, types, and locations within the community.

7.      Does the Community Have Pet-Friendly Areas?

Yes, Jumeirah Village Circle has designated pet-friendly areas where your furry and fuzzy friends can have fun and socialize. The rules in these areas may vary, so it’s always best to check the community guidelines on pet ownership.

8.     What is the Best District in Jumeirah Village Circle?

Districts 13 and 15 are the most popular in Jumeirah Village Circle; they are more family-friendly and have a wide range of properties for sale and rent.

9.     Are There Any Beaches in JVC?

No, there are no beaches in the community itself. However, there are beaches close to Jumeirah Village Circle. JBR Beach and Kite Beach are both approximately a 20-minute drive away.

10.     What Time Does Circle Mall Open?

Circle Mall in Jumeirah Village Circle opens around 10:00 am to 10:00 pm Sunday to Thursday and 10:00 am to 12:00 am on Fridays and Saturdays.
